We here in New England have also experienced a tragic loss this past weekend, as a dear friend, Adam Bell, was hospitalized with severe injuries after a collision with a directly- in- front of him, left turning Volvo driven by an 87 year old woman. Adam was Life Star lifted to Hartford hospital here in Connecticut with compound fractures to his right arm, hand, and leg. His jaw was also broken, even with full leathers and an Arai helmet. He lost 6 pints of blood at the scene, even though the EMT crew was on hand very quickly. His Daytona was totally destroyed in the crash. He made it through the first surgery on his leg, but suffered a massive stroke Sunday night, and passed way Monday at noon. His courageous wife, Annie, had his organs harvested for other more fortunate folks. Adam was a wonderful, warm human being with a great British wit and love for life. He was a skilled rider who left us far too soon. The void he leaves will never be filled. Our group mourns his death, and will be riding as one to his memorial service this Saturday on Cape Cod. So please, gentlemen and ladies, be vigilant on the road...
